Output 23a1a903a05f3666af0fa3d59c4b4455698bc8af90e38a2b1953654a2f48962d:1

value
667800496
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1713246b3899dd6ccbc8efdc0bd8e81d85add52 OP_EQUALVERIFY OP_CHECKSIG
address
1MZ2eBjKyqUwDaihYfUUs7yeuUVcd48Dnb
transaction
23a1a903a05f3666af0fa3d59c4b4455698bc8af90e38a2b1953654a2f48962d
spent
true